The Science Behind Wind Turbine Technology

The basic principles of wind generator design copyright on simple mechanics. Essentially, wind energy possesses kinetic activity, and wind generators are built to change this into electrical electricity. Blades, typically Website designed like airfoils – similar to those on an airplane – are effectively angled to collect the wind's strength. As the air moves across these blades, it generates a pressure that makes them to spin. This circular motion is then passed to a primary rod connected to a generator. The generator, utilizing the principle of electromagnetic generation, converts the mechanical energy into electrical power.

Turbine Maintenance: Challenges and Innovations

Maintaining modern wind generators presents a unique set of difficulties. Accessing the significant blades at considerable distances can be challenging, especially in remote locations. Weather conditions , such as high gusts , frequently lead to wear , demanding regular examinations . However, the field is witnessing exciting improvements including the use of unmanned aerial vehicles for aerial examination , automated systems for repairs , and advanced information processing to anticipate potential breakdowns and enhance upkeep plans . These new methods are aiming to reduce expenses and improve the dependability of wind power .

Community Impact: Living Near Wind Farms

The presence of wind energy sites can significantly affect nearby communities. While several residents find upsides, such as new local jobs, enhanced municipal income, and minimal utility bills, some may have reservations regarding visual impact, noise levels, and possible consequences on animals. Detailed evaluation and ongoing communication between wind farm companies and residents are crucial to resolving potential problems and optimizing community gains for everyone influenced by the installation of the wind turbines.
